Introducing the tutor, Irene Gierczycki: Irene’s first experience in embroidery was at a young age watching the women in her family sew. A great inspiration was her great aunt Vi who held the position of head embroiderer and designer in Norman Hartnell’s atelier and worked on the late queen’s coronation gown.
Irene regularly attends workshops which enables her to learn the latest trends in embroidery as well as new techniques. She enters competitions and has won many top prizes over the years. She loves passing on her skills to others and would like to see this skill passed onto future generations.
